In 75025 area code, sold prices varies between $84 to $104 depending upon the subdivision, age of the house and upgrades.

Its in the following zip code: Plano, 75025
Because Plano is such a large area and has such a diverse selection of property types and neighborhoods price per sqft can range from $50 to over $300/sqft. If you have a specific area or neighborhood in mind, it would be easier to give you a specific answer that would be more meaningful.
